| United For Washingtons Business Institute held the first ever Business Stars Awards luncheon on June 11, to honor four state lawmakers for their leadership during the 2007 Legislative session on behalf of Washingtons private sector.
The lawmakers, which are the top Democrats and Republicans from both the House and Senate, include Sen. Tim Sheldon (35th District), Sen. Linda Evans Parlette (12th District), Rep. Mark Ericks (1st District) and Rep. Cary Condotta (12th District).
The private sector jobs in this state are the fuel that powers our states economic engine, said Phil Bussey, sr. vice president, corporate affairs, Puget Sound Energy and current chair, Business Institute of Washington. Without a healthy private sector, which makes our economy robust, our government cant be healthy and the nonprofit sector cant be healthy. These legislators are to be congratulated for their stellar work on behalf of the business community and our entire state.
